Vital Health Check: Kidney Health

Specialized test to measure various substances in the blood that reveal how well the kidneys are functioning. It can be performed as part of general medical checkups or when kidney problems are suspected for the diagnosis of diseases.

Tests

1
It assesses kidney function by measuring blood levels of urea nitrogen, a product of protein metabolism.
2
Measures blood creatinine levels to assess kidney function and detect kidney failure.
3
Examine urine to detect infections, kidney disorders, and metabolic disorders through physical, chemical, and microscopic analysis.
